WebOct 14, 2024 · The smoke point of ghee / clarified butter is 230°C / 450°F which is considerably higher than common oils such as vegetable oil and olive oil, so it won't … WebJun 27, 2024 · While butter smokes and burns at 350°F (177°C), ghee won't burn until it reaches 485°F (252°C). This makes ghee a better option when it comes to high heat cooking like frying. Since ghee has a naturally toasted and nutty flavor any way, it is also a great swap when it comes to sautéeing veggies and frying eggs for extra flavor (via Bon … WebJan 8, 2024 · It’s the temperature at which the oil in your pan starts to break down and give off smoke. When that happens, the oil’s flavor and nutritional profile can change, and harmful compounds can form in the pan. WebJun 23, 2024 · Butter can smoke and burn at 350°F (177°C), but ghee can withstand heat up to 485°F (252°C). Ghee also produces less of the toxin acrylamide when heated compared to other oils.
